
Chinese carmaker adds satellites in Musk territory – Times of India
A Chinese rocket launched a group of communications satellites produced by one of the country’s largest carmakers, Geely, boosting the nation’s efforts to catch up in low-Earth orbit — an area dominated by Elon Musk’s SpaceX.Eleven satellites made by Geespace, a subsidiary of Zhejiang Geely Holding Group, lifted off aboard a Long March CZ-2C rocket…
